The Essence of Local Art:
Local art encompasses the creative expressions of artists within a specific geographic area, often your own town, city, or region. It's art that reflects the culture, history, and experiences of the local community. Local artists draw inspiration from their surroundings, and their work often resonates with the people who call the same place home.

Where to Discover Local Art:
- Local Galleries: Visit art galleries in your area to explore the work of local artists. These spaces often host exhibitions and events showcasing the talents of the community.
- Art Markets and Fairs: Many towns and cities organize art markets and fairs where local artists display and sell their work. It's a great way to meet the artists themselves.
- Online Platforms: In today's digital age, you can discover local art online. Many artists sell their creations on websites, making it easier than ever to support local talent.
